Ravena's POV

After returning to Moonveil, I did not rest. Instead, I went straight to my chamber, pulled out an old leather bag, and began stuffing in what little I needed. I packed a few clothes, some dried meat, bread wrapped in cloth, and a flask of water. I knew I had to go alone. If I stayed or hesitated, the truth waiting in the North would never be seen.

I was halfway down the hallway with my bundle when a sharp voice stopped me.

“Ravena, where are you going?”
